前言說到如何用Python執行線性回歸,大部分人會立刻想到用sklearn的linear_model,但事實是,Python至少有8種執行線性回歸的方法,sklearn并不是最高效的。今天,讓我們來談談線性回歸。沒錯,作為數據科學界元老級的模型,線性回歸幾乎是所有數據科學家的入門必修課。拋開涉及大量數統的模型分析和檢驗不說,你真的就能熟練應用線性回歸了么?未必!在這篇文章中,文摘菌將介紹8種用Python實現線性回歸的方法。了解了這8種方法,就能夠根據不同
系統 2019-09-27 17:55:53 2098
打算升級pycurl庫,輸入:pipinstall--upgradepycurl,提示如下:Lookinginindexes:https://pypi.tuna.tsinghua.edu.cn/simple/CollectingpycurlDownloadinghttps://pypi.tuna.tsinghua.edu.cn/packages/ac/b3/0f3979633b7890bab6098d84c84467030b807a1e2b31f5d301
系統 2019-09-27 17:55:33 2098
1、在sublimetext的官網下載,是適合自己系統的版本。官網地址:https://www.sublimetext.com/32、安裝好后,在菜單欄打開:Preferences--->Settings(這是寫這個的時候,當前最新版的)3、打開后我們會看到這樣兩個文件,一個Preferences.sublime-settings--Default和Preferences.sublime-settings--User那么這個User的文件就是我們要編輯的了
系統 2019-09-27 17:55:16 2098
一、引言在前面《第11.13節Python正則表達式的轉義符”\”功能介紹》介紹了正則表達式轉義符'\',只不過當時作為轉義符主要是用于在正則表達式中表示元字符自身的需要進行的轉義。實際上,除了元字符使用轉義符外,Python還支持由'\'和一個ASCII數字或ASCII字母字符組成的特殊序列,這些特殊代表特殊的含義。如果'\'后面跟的字符不是ASCII數字或者ASCII字母,那么正則樣式將直接匹配后面跟的字符,如’\$’匹配字符‘$’。二、特殊序列\nu
系統 2019-09-27 17:53:29 2098
需要準備的環境:一個B站賬號,需要先登錄,否則不能查看歷史彈幕記錄聯網的電腦和順手的瀏覽器,我用的ChromePython3環境以及request模塊,安裝使用命令,換源比較快:pip3installrequest-ihttp://pypi.douban.com/simple爬取步驟:登錄后打開需要爬取的視頻頁面,打開開發者工具臺,Chrome可以使用F12快捷鍵,選擇network監聽請求點擊查看歷史彈幕,獲取請求其中rolldate后面的數字表示該視頻
系統 2019-09-27 17:52:52 2098
函數定義函數是一段實現特定功能的代碼,定義一個函數名稱,通過這個函數名稱可以多次調用該函數函數的定義方法以及特點函數名:一般說只要合法標識符就行,但為了代碼的通讀性,約定全部小寫字母,多個字母之間用下劃線形參列表:用于定義函數可接收的參數,多個參數用逗號隔開,在函數中定義了參數,在調用的時候必須傳參函數關鍵字def函數可以定義零個或者多個參數使用return結束函數。默認返回None。函數幫助文檔定義函數幫助文檔:只需要一段字符串放在函數聲明之后,函數體之
系統 2019-09-27 17:52:49 2098
密碼算法程序設計實踐選的SHA-1。在寫的過程中遇到一丟丟關于python移位的問題,記錄一下。SHA-1其中第一步需要填充消息。簡單闡述一下sha1填充消息的過程:如輸入消息“123”,先轉成ascii碼――313233,消息長度為3*8=24。即001100010011001000110011然后填充一個1占1bit,再填充447-24bit個0。10000000...00000000最后64bit加上消息長度24的二進制00011000二進制相當于是
系統 2019-09-27 17:52:18 2098
本次爬取內容就選取章節名和章節鏈接作為舉例url:http://www.xbiquge.la/0/215/數據庫操作的基本方法:1):連接數據庫2):獲取數據庫游標3):執行sql語句4):斷開數據庫連接#連接數據庫,參數包括IP、用戶名、密碼、對應的庫名connect=pymysql.connect('localhost','root','gui2019','python')#數據庫游標course=connect.cursor()#插入語句sql="I
系統 2019-09-27 17:51:57 2098
爬蟲成果當你運行代碼后,文件夾就會越來越多,如果爬完的話會有2000多個文件夾,20000多張圖片。不過會很耗時間,可以在最后的代碼設置爬取頁碼范圍。本文目標熟悉Requests庫,BeautifulSoup庫熟悉多線程爬取送福利,妹子圖網站結構我們從http://meizitu.com/a/more_1.html這個鏈接進去,界面如圖一所示圖一:可以看到是一組一組的套圖,點擊任何一組圖片會進入到詳情界面,如圖二所示圖二:可以看到圖片是依次排開的,一般會有
系統 2019-09-27 17:51:31 2098
利用python查找電腦里的文件非常方便比如在我的電腦:D:\軟件文件夾里有非常非常多的軟件。我忘記某個軟件叫什么名字了,只記得文件名稱里有now,而且后綴名是.zip利用python如何實現查找呢?用python非常簡單:代碼如下截圖:首先是導入模塊os然后就是利用os.listdir()打開目錄下的所有文件,files其實是一個列表。其實前2行可以合并為一行:files=os.listdir(u'D:\軟件')這樣寫也行。下面就是一個for循環非常簡單
系統 2019-09-27 17:51:24 2098